The adidas Forum, born in 1984, emerged as a premier basketball shoe, quickly ascending to a status symbol. Its design and construction were revolutionary for its time, and it set the stage for later iterations. The 'Dipped' version, a modern interpretation of this classic, represents a continuation of the brand's legacy.

The influence of the adidas Forum transcends its original basketball purpose, becoming a staple in street culture. The partnership with Jeremy Scott, which began in 2008 and was reignited in 2021, has had a profound effect on the sneaker landscape. Scott’s designs, like this 'Dipped' collection, have redefined fashion boundaries, with each release becoming a highly coveted statement, cementing the Forum's place in fashion history. The shoe's association with hip-hop and skating also significantly broadened its appeal.
This iteration features a retro high-top silhouette, crafted with a coated leather upper boasting a unique 'dipped' finish. The design includes a semi-translucent rubber cupsole and a patent leather-like tongue. The signature elements include the adjustable hook-and-loop strap and Jeremy Scott's portrait on the tongue.
